
29/07/2005, 13:00
|
 | | | Fecha de Ingreso: enero-2005 Ubicación: Capital Federal - Argentina
Mensajes: 55
Antigüedad: 20 años, 2 meses Puntos: 0 | |
Comparison<Clase> en C# para ordenar (.NET 2005) Hola que tal, estoy usando C# Express Beta 2... tengo una lista generica de una clase personalizada, supongamos "List<Persona> lista" donde cada persona tiene un nombre, lo que yo quiero es usar el método Sort de esa lista... una vez que la inicializé y la llené con los elementos persona, hago un lista.Sort(comparison);
Pero en ese argumento comparison me pide un "Comparison<Persona>", traté de hacer un "new Comparison(argumento)", pero en donde está argumento me pide una "int (Persona,Persona) target"... no es un tipo de argumento normal, y no sé que tengo que poner, estuve buscando ayuda en msdn pero no encontré nada. Si alguien sabe o ve algun ejemplo se lo agradecería.
Saludos.
__________________
ASUS A7N8X-E Deluxe
AMD Semprom 2200 + (1.5 ghz) FSB 333
2 x 512 mb Kingston ddr 400 en dual channel
ATI Radeon 9250 (128 mb / 64 bits)
HD SAMSUNG SATA 120 gb
HD HITACHI IDE 80 gb
SO: Win XP, Debian Sarge |